INC. VILL. OF CEDARHURST v. HANOVER INS. CO.


223 A.D.2d 528 (1996)

636 N.Y.S.2d 390

Incorporated Village of Cedarhurst, Respondent, v. Hanover Insurance Company,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

January 8, 1996


Ordered that the order and judgment is affirmed insofar as appealed from, with costs.

The plaintiff commenced this action for a judgment declaring that the defendant Hanover Insurance Company was obligated to defend and indemnify it with respect to a negligence action after the defendant denied coverage based on the pollution exclusion clause in the insurance policy it issued to the plaintiff.
